You can choose which role you would like to play – Scientist Edward Jenner or the Aggressive Interviewer. Ask someone at home to play the other part. First, you will both have to find out as much as you can about Dr Jenner’s amazing discovery (you can start by reading the Useful Background Information sheet in the Resources section). https://www.scottishopera.org.uk/media/3911/fake-new-resources.pdf Together, you and your partner should decide what Dr Jenner will say in response to the questions he’s asked. You can record the interview as if you were on a TV or radio news programme but get some practice in first, so the conversation runs smoothly. Health and Well-Being

Fun is when we do something that makes us feel happy. It can be something we do with others or something we like to do by ourselves. It can be something we do indoors or outdoors. No matter what is happening, it is good to have times of fun and enjoyment. Think: What have you done over the last week that has been fun for you? Say: "Today I am choosing to have fun!" Do: Write, draw or think about 7 different activities you would find fun. Plan to do one each day this week. Try to make them a mix of things you can do on your own or with someone else.
